This circa 1860 map of Evansville, Indiana shows many details of the city. It was created by Charles Bateman. Public buildings and references are listed. Some land owners are identified. It has lithographs of the German Evangelical Zion Church, Opera House, Upper School Building, Jewish Temple, Ninth Street School House, N.S. Presbyterian Church, High School Building, U.S. Naval Hospital, Court House, Holy Innocents Protestant Episcopal, Trinity Methodist Episcopal, and St. Marys German Roman Catholic. |
